Turkmenbashy vs Nakhon Si Thammarat Climate & Distance Between

Thailand flag
  • The distance between Turkmenbashy, Turkmenistan and Nakhon Si Thammarat, Thailand is approximately 5,808 km or 3,609 mi.
  • To reach Turkmenbashy in this distance one would set out from Nakhon Si Thammarat bearing 315°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Turkmenbashy bearing 293.9° or WNW .
  • Turkmenbashy has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k) whereas Nakhon Si Thammarat has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
  • Turkmenbashy is in or near the warm temperate desert biome whereas Nakhon Si Thammarat is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
  • The annual average temperature is 12.7 °C (22.9°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 22.7 °C (40.9°F) more in Turkmenbashy.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 2250 mm (88.6 in) less which is equivalent to 2250 l/m² (55.22 US gal/ft²) or 22,500,000 l/ha (2,405,399 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 23.9° lower in Turkmenbashy than in Nakhon Si Thammarat.
